# jsondb
|
|
|
|
`jsondb` is a way to use JSON as a NoSQL database. It uses an ORM and is the only way to interact with the database.
|
|
|
|
## Loading a database
|
|
|
|
All you need to do is to use `loadDB`. Here is an example:
|
|
|
|
```javascript
|
|
let { DB } = require("jsondb");
|
|
let db = new DB("db.json");
|
|
```
|
|
|
|
## Setting values
|
|
|
|
You do it just like any JavaScript object. Here is an example:
|
|
|
|
```javascript
|
|
db.v["bits"] = 64;
|
|
db.v.bits = 64; // this also works
|
|
db.update();
|
|
```
|
|
|
|
## Getting values
|
|
|
|
Again, it's just like any JS object. Here is an example:
|
|
|
|
```javascript
|
|
let bits = db.v["bits"];
|
|
bits = db.v.bits; // that also works
|
|
```
